溫馨提示×

Debian FTP支持SSL加密嗎

小樊
35
2025-07-09 05:24:13
欄目: 云計算

是的,Debian上的FTP服務器支持SSL加密。您可以使用vsftpd作為FTP服務器軟件,并通過配置SSL/TLS加密來增強數據傳輸的安全性。以下是配置SSL的基本步驟:

  1. 安裝vsftpd
sudo apt update
sudo apt install vsftpd
  1. 生成SSL證書和密鑰
sudo openssl req -x509 -nodes -days 365 -newkey rsa:2048 -keyout /etc/ssl/private/vsftpd.pem -out /etc/ssl/certs/vsftpd.pem
  1. 配置vsftpd以使用SSL

編輯 /etc/vsftpd.conf 文件,添加或修改以下配置項:

ssl_enable YES
allow_anon_ssl NO
force_local_data_ssl YES
force_local_logins_ssl YES
ssl_tlsv1 YES
ssl_sslv2 NO
ssl_sslv3 NO
rsa_cert_file /etc/ssl/certs/vsftpd.pem
rsa_private_key_file /etc/ssl/private/vsftpd.pem
  1. 重啟vsftpd服務
sudo systemctl restart vsftpd
  1. 配置防火墻

確保防火墻允許FTP和FTPS流量。例如,使用ufw:

sudo ufw allow 21/tcp
sudo ufw allow 990/tcp  # FTPS數據連接
sudo ufw reload
  1. 測試FTP連接

使用支持SSL的FTP客戶端(如FileZilla)連接到您的FTP服務器,并確保連接是加密的。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女